Lines Matching refs:Vec

275         pub attrs: Vec<Attribute>,
285 pub attrs: Vec<Attribute>,
296 pub attrs: Vec<Attribute>,
307 pub attrs: Vec<Attribute>,
318 pub attrs: Vec<Attribute>,
329 pub attrs: Vec<Attribute>,
340 pub attrs: Vec<Attribute>,
351 pub attrs: Vec<Attribute>,
362 pub attrs: Vec<Attribute>,
373 pub attrs: Vec<Attribute>,
391 pub attrs: Vec<Attribute>,
401 pub attrs: Vec<Attribute>,
412 pub attrs: Vec<Attribute>,
423 pub attrs: Vec<Attribute>,
441 pub attrs: Vec<Attribute>,
455 pub attrs: Vec<Attribute>,
467 pub attrs: Vec<Attribute>,
478 pub attrs: Vec<Attribute>,
487 pub attrs: Vec<Attribute>,
499 pub attrs: Vec<Attribute>,
508 pub attrs: Vec<Attribute>,
519 pub attrs: Vec<Attribute>,
528 pub attrs: Vec<Attribute>,
532 pub arms: Vec<Arm>,
540 pub attrs: Vec<Attribute>,
554 pub attrs: Vec<Attribute>,
567 pub attrs: Vec<Attribute>,
577 pub attrs: Vec<Attribute>,
588 pub attrs: Vec<Attribute>,
600 pub attrs: Vec<Attribute>,
611 pub attrs: Vec<Attribute>,
623 pub attrs: Vec<Attribute>,
636 pub attrs: Vec<Attribute>,
650 pub attrs: Vec<Attribute>,
660 pub attrs: Vec<Attribute>,
670 pub attrs: Vec<Attribute>,
680 pub attrs: Vec<Attribute>,
690 pub attrs: Vec<Attribute>,
700 pub attrs: Vec<Attribute>,
712 pub attrs: Vec<Attribute>,
739 attrs: Vec::new(),
927 pub(crate) fn replace_attrs(&mut self, new: Vec<Attribute>) -> Vec<Attribute> { in replace_attrs()
968 Expr::Verbatim(_) => Vec::new(), in replace_attrs()
1099 pub attrs: Vec<Attribute>,
1141 pub attrs: Vec<Attribute>,
1279 attrs.extend(expr.replace_attrs(Vec::new())); in parse_with_earlier_boundary_rule()
1289 attrs.extend(expr.replace_attrs(Vec::new())); in parse_with_earlier_boundary_rule()
1296 attrs.extend(expr.replace_attrs(Vec::new())); in parse_with_earlier_boundary_rule()
1343 attrs: Vec::new(), in parse_expr()
1359 attrs: Vec::new(), in parse_expr()
1368 attrs: Vec::new(), in parse_expr()
1380 attrs: Vec::new(), in parse_expr()
1411 attrs: Vec::new(), in parse_expr()
1423 attrs: Vec::new(), in parse_expr()
1504 fn expr_attrs(input: ParseStream) -> Result<Vec<Attribute>> { in expr_attrs()
1505 let mut attrs = Vec::new(); in expr_attrs()
1570 attrs: Vec::new(), in unary_expr()
1577 attrs: Vec::new(), in unary_expr()
1595 mut attrs: Vec<Attribute>, in trailer_expr()
1616 let inner_attrs = e.replace_attrs(Vec::new()); in trailer_expr()
1630 attrs: Vec::new(), in trailer_helper()
1654 attrs: Vec::new(), in trailer_helper()
1673 attrs: Vec::new(), in trailer_helper()
1686 attrs: Vec::new(), in trailer_helper()
1694 attrs: Vec::new(), in trailer_helper()
1706 attrs: Vec::new(), in trailer_helper()
1725 attrs: Vec::new(), in trailer_expr()
1757 attrs: Vec::new(), in trailer_expr()
1770 attrs: Vec::new(), in trailer_expr()
1778 attrs: Vec::new(), in trailer_expr()
1972 attrs: Vec::new(), in rest_of_path_or_macro_or_struct()
1989 attrs: Vec::new(), in rest_of_path_or_macro_or_struct()
1999 attrs: Vec::new(), in parse()
2010 attrs: Vec::new(), in paren_or_tuple()
2019 attrs: Vec::new(), in paren_or_tuple()
2037 attrs: Vec::new(), in paren_or_tuple()
2049 attrs: Vec::new(), in array_or_repeat()
2069 attrs: Vec::new(), in array_or_repeat()
2077 attrs: Vec::new(), in array_or_repeat()
2107 attrs: Vec::new(), in parse()
2121 attrs: Vec::new(), in parse()
2152 attrs: Vec::new(), in parse()
2186 attrs: Vec::new(), in expr_group()
2198 attrs: Vec::new(), in parse()
2217 attrs: Vec::new(), in expr_let()
2234 let mut clauses = Vec::new(); in parse()
2242 attrs: Vec::new(), in parse()
2262 attrs: Vec::new(), in parse()
2412 let attrs = Vec::new(); in parse()
2421 attrs: Vec<Attribute>, in expr_unary()
2446 attrs: Vec::new(), in parse()
2461 attrs: Vec::new(), in parse()
2483 attrs: Vec::new(), in parse()
2509 attrs: Vec::new(), in parse()
2521 attrs: Vec::new(), in parse()
2565 attrs: Vec::new(), in expr_closure()
2576 attrs: Vec::new(), in expr_closure()
2595 attrs: Vec::new(), in parse()
2710 attrs: Vec::new(), in parse()
2744 attrs: Vec::new(), in expr_break()
2762 attrs: Vec::new(), in parse()
2801 attrs: Vec::new(), in expr_struct_helper()
2824 attrs: Vec::new(), in expr_struct_helper()
2878 attrs: Vec::new(), in expr_range()
2963 let attrs = Vec::new(); in parse()
2989 pub(crate) fn parse_multiple(input: ParseStream) -> Result<Vec<Self>> { in parse_multiple()
2990 let mut arms = Vec::new(); in parse_multiple()
3068 attrs: Vec::new(), in multi_index()